I am trying to receive a trap generated by a cisco router on my VM- Ubuntu
14.04. I can do a snmwalk so I guess snmp is working fine but I am not able
to receive the traps generated by router on my VM.

a@ubuntu:~$ sudo /etc/init.d/snmpd restart
 * Restarting network management services:


a@ubuntu:~$ sudo /etc/init.d/snmpd status
 * snmpd is running
 * snmptrapd is running

Here is what I have inside files-

/etc/default/snmpd-
export MIBS=
SNMPDRUN=yes
SNMPDOPTS='-Lsd -Lf /dev/null -u snmp -I -smux -p /var/run/snmpd.pid -c
/etc/snmp/snmpd.conf'
TRAPDRUN=yes
# snmptrapd options (use syslog).
TRAPDOPTS='-n -On -t -Lsd -p /var/run/snmptrapd.pid'

/etc/snmp/-

snmpd.conf-
rocommunity public

snmptrapd.conf-
disableAuthorization yes

snmp.conf-
mibs:

The command I am running for viewing the traps on VM-

a@ubuntu:/etc/snmp$ sudo snmptrapd -f -Lo -c snmptrapd.conf
couldn't open udp:162 -- errno 98 ("Address already in use")

I am confused since the port is being used by snmptrap itself-

a@ubuntu:~$ cat /etc/services|grep 162
snmp-trap 162/tcp snmptrap # Traps for SNMP
snmp-trap 162/udp snmptrap
a@ubuntu:~$ sudo netstat -lnp| grep 162
udp        0      0 0.0.0.0:162             0.0.0.0:*
    6216/snmptrapd
a@ubuntu:~$ ps -ef | grep snmptrapd
root       6216   2076  0 10:43 ?        00:00:00 /usr/sbin/snmptrapd -Lsd
-p /var/run/snmptrapd.pid
a    6493   2667  0 11:47 pts/8    00:00:00 grep --color=auto snmptrapd

Is there any way of solving this issue? I have googled a lot and stuck on
this for days, any help will be very much appreciated.
